HTML5简介
HTML5,作为网页设计的基石,是现代网页开发的核心技术之一。它不仅继承了HTML4的优良传统,还引入了许多新特性,使得网页设计更加丰富和高效。HTML5的出现,标志着网页设计进入了一个全新的时代。
HTML5新特性
- 语义化标签:HTML5引入了许多新的语义化标签,如
<header>,<footer>,<nav>,<article>,<section>等,这些标签有助于提高网页的可读性和搜索引擎优化(SEO)。 - 多媒体支持:HTML5提供了对音频和视频的直接支持,无需依赖第三方插件,如Flash,从而提高了网页的加载速度和用户体验。
- 离线应用:HTML5支持离线存储,使得网页可以像应用程序一样运行,即使在无网络环境下也能访问。
- 地理位置API:HTML5提供了地理位置API,使得网页可以获取用户的地理位置信息,为基于位置的服务提供了便利。
CSS3简介
CSS3是层叠样式表(Cascading Style Sheets)的第三个版本,它扩展了CSS2的功能,引入了许多新的特性,如圆角、阴影、动画等,使得网页设计更加美观和生动。
CSS3新特性
- 圆角和阴影:CSS3允许开发者为元素添加圆角和阴影,使得网页设计更加多样化。
- 渐变和过渡:CSS3支持渐变和过渡效果,使得网页动画更加流畅和自然。
- 媒体查询:CSS3引入了媒体查询,使得开发者可以根据不同的设备特性来编写不同的样式,从而提高网页的响应式设计能力。
- 自定义字体:CSS3允许开发者使用自定义字体,使得网页设计更加个性化。
HTML5+CSS3实战技巧
1. 网页布局
- 使用HTML5的语义化标签进行页面结构设计,提高页面可读性。
- 利用CSS3的Flexbox和Grid布局,实现复杂的网页布局。
- 使用媒体查询,实现响应式设计,确保网页在不同设备上都能良好显示。
2. 美化页面
- 使用CSS3的阴影、渐变、动画等效果,为网页添加视觉冲击力。
- 选择合适的字体和颜色,提高网页的易读性和美观度。
- 利用CSS3的伪元素和伪类,实现丰富的交互效果。
3. 优化性能
- 避免使用过多的CSS选择器和嵌套,减少浏览器渲染时间。
- 使用CSS3的硬件加速功能,提高网页性能。
- 压缩CSS文件,减少文件大小,提高加载速度。
总结
掌握HTML5+CSS3,是成为一名优秀网页设计师的必备技能。通过本文的介绍,相信你已经对HTML5和CSS3有了更深入的了解。在实际操作中,不断积累经验,掌握实战技巧,你将能够打造出高效、美观、响应式的网页。
